要将空行添加到数据框中并将其精确放置在两个特定的现有行之间,可以通过以下步骤来实现:
- 创建一个空行的数据框:首先,可以使用空数据框创建一个只包含列名的空行数据框。可以使用各种编程语言(如Python、R、Java)中的相关库或框架来完成这个步骤。以下是一个示例代码片段(使用Python的pandas库):
import pandas as pd
df = pd.DataFrame(columns=['列名1', '列名2', '列名3']) # 创建一个空的数据框
- 插入空行:将空行插入到现有的数据框中,以便放置在两个特定的现有行之间。具体的实现方式取决于所使用的编程语言和相关库/框架的特性。以下是一个示例代码片段(使用Python的pandas库):
new_row = pd.Series([], index=df.columns) # 创建一个空行
df = df.append(new_row, ignore_index=True) # 将空行插入到数据框中
- 精确放置在两个特定的现有行之间:要将空行精确放置在两个特定的现有行之间,需要指定这两个现有行的索引位置,并在相应的位置插入空行。具体的实现方式取决于所使用的编程语言和相关库/框架的特性。以下是一个示例代码片段(使用Python的pandas库):
# 假设要将空行放置在索引为1和2的现有行之间
index_1 = 1
index_2 = 2
df = pd.concat([df.iloc[:index_1], new_row, df.iloc[index_1:index_2], new_row, df.iloc[index_2:]]).reset_index(drop=True)
在这个例子中,我们使用了pandas库中的concat函数来将空行插入到特定的索引位置之间,并使用reset_index函数重置了数据框的索引。
需要注意的是,以上代码仅为示例,具体的实现方式可能因所使用的编程语言、库/框架和具体需求而有所不同。因此,可以根据实际情况进行相应的调整和修改。
另外,对于云计算领域相关的产品和服务,腾讯云提供了丰富的解决方案。根据具体需求,可以选择使用腾讯云的以下产品和服务来支持相关的开发和部署:
- 云服务器(Elastic Compute Cloud,ECS):提供弹性、可扩展的云服务器实例,可用于部署和运行各种应用程序和服务。详情请参考:云服务器产品介绍
- 云数据库(Cloud Database,CDB):提供可靠的关系型数据库服务,支持主流数据库引擎(如MySQL、SQL Server、PostgreSQL等),具备高可用、可扩展等特性。详情请参考:云数据库产品介绍
- 云函数(Serverless Cloud Function,SCF):无需管理服务器即可运行代码的计算服务,可用于构建和部署无服务器应用程序和微服务。详情请参考:云函数产品介绍
- 对象存储(Cloud Object Storage,COS):提供安全可靠、高扩展性的对象存储服务,适用于存储和管理大量非结构化数据。详情请参考:对象存储产品介绍
- 人工智能服务(AI Services):包括人脸识别、图像识别、语音识别等多种人工智能能力,可用于构建智能应用和解决方案。详情请参考:人工智能服务产品介绍
以上仅为腾讯云的部分产品和服务示例,具体的选择和推荐取决于具体的业务需求和场景。